Theoretical and Experimental Studies at the Weapon’s Jump of the Automatic Small Arms

Abstract

This paper presents the results of theoretical and experimental studies at the weapon’s jump of the chosen models of automatic firearms. Results of the theoretical studies were gained by the simulations made with the physical and mathematical models prepared during the research. Experimental studies included live fire tests on the specially built laboratory test stand. The results showed that the weapon’s jump is strongly affected by the moving parts of the automatic firearm.
